    Sensors based on semiconductors
    (CRC Press, 2024) Durmaz, Alper; Kahyaoğlu, İbrahim M.; Aytar, Erdi C.; Karakuş, Selcan
    Semiconductor sensors are pivotal components in various industries, offering a wide array of applications and innovations. This chapter explores the diverse uses of semiconductor sensors, starting with the development of gas sensors based on metal-organic frameworks (MOFs), known for their exceptional sensitivity and selectivity in detecting dangerous gases. It proceeds to delve into the fabrication and functionalization of semiconductor sensors from MOFs, shedding light on their production methods. The discussion extends to nanostructured semiconductor sensors, with a focus on their crucial role in medical diagnostics and environmental monitoring. Detailed scrutiny of fabrication techniques reveals the secrets behind their performance. The chapter highlights the utility of inorganic semiconductors in photoelectrochemical sensors, particularly in harnessing renewable energy sources. Further, it explores nanowires and 2D semiconductor sensors, emphasizing their potential in diverse sensing applications. The importance of semiconductor-based heavy metal detection sensors for environmental protection is emphasized. The chapter also delves into flexible polymer semiconductor-based sensors, showcasing their adaptability in wearable technology. The culmination of the chapter is a cutting-edge analysis of ultra-sensitive and selective hybrid semiconductor biosensors, outlining their recent developments and their potential to revolutionize medical diagnostics. Throughout, the chapter underscores the pivotal role of semiconductor sensors in shaping technology.
